Hi, We believe that one of your articles titled “Slice of Santa Clara boasts more homebuilding than San Francisco” on 12.26.24 has incorrectly misidentified one of our directors. The quote in your article was “We don’t need to sell Santa Clara as a good place for housing,” Lola Brilliot, executive director for Relate’s 20-story senior project Ellore, told the Chronicle. “We had developers lining up — I had to get contract staff to work with us to process the number of planning applications we got submitted that year.” Our Economic Development Director from the City of Santa Clara is Reena Brilliot, not Lola Brilliot. She was interviewed by the San Francisco Chronicle and her quote to them was “A lot of jobs are in North Santa Clara, so it was intended to start providing some housing options,” said Reena Brilliot, Santa Clara’s director of economic development and sustainability. “We don’t need to sell Santa Clara as a good place for housing,” Brilliot said. “We had developers lining up — I had to get contract staff to work with us to process the number of planning applications we got submitted that year.” Here is the Chronicle’s story link Clara Junction is one of Bay Area’s fastest-growing neighborhoods Can you please correct this error and attribute the quote to Reena Brilliot, City of Santa Clara’s Economic Development Director?
